    One quick question, got imap ultimate on , if I want to put another map on , do I need to put the car back to stock ( mode ) then re-map the car …..or can I just put a new map straight on the car. Cheers

    #107229

    grethch
    Participant

    Germany

    Posts: 22

    You can put the new Dreamscience map ( for example Ultima2+) directly on the car. You don’t need to go back to stock for this. You only have to go back to stock when you change the product, so for example if you want to install a Mountune map.

    As 71 says,

    I do find it a little agressive, but fun, not the linear power/torque delivery of say the 375.   It gives a kick of boost at WOT or over around 4K, so can cause a bit of good old fashion torque steer as it snatches in, not like VS though, the in my case the LSD collects it all up and pulls straight. Not running any exhaust mods or IC yet, so I guess it will be brutal once it’s got unrestricted breathing.
